The center manifold theorem is a model reduction technique for determining the local asymptotic stability of an equilibrium of a dynamical system when its linear part is not hyperbolic. The overall system is asymptotically stable if and only if the center manifold dynamics is asymptotically stable. We consider a class of nonlinear differential equations that arises in the study of chemical reaction systems known to be locally asymptotically stable and prove that they are in fact globally asymptotically stable.
